1. A multilayer tubing construction, comprising:
an inner layer;
an intermediate layer comprising thermoplastic polyurethane (TPU), an ethylene acrylate copolymer, PVDF, THV, or a PVDF/THV copolymer; and
a third layer formed from a polyvinyl chloride (PVC) material comprising a non-phthalate plasticizer, wherein the non-phthalate plasticizer comprises dioctyl terephthalate (DOTP), wherein thermoplastic polyurethane (TPU), an ethylene acrylate copolymer, PVDF, THV, or a PVDF/THV copolymer of the intermediate layer covers the inner layer around 360° of a circumference of the inner layer.
